Please wait a bit while StatShow is computing website's data...

Google search volume for "teamkill"

Website results for "teamkill"

 2 websites found

#128,738 (-9%) -
Title: FreezeCracker
Description: Produces hilarious videos revolving around video games.
#1,817,447 (-44%) -
Title: Play Shadowrun
Description: A site dedicated to all things Shadowrun, including information on the communities with links to them as well, Shadowrun Sunday Video Blog, and anything related to Shadowrun.